Job description

Huron is a global consultancy that collaborates with clients to drive strategic growth, ignite innovation and navigate constant change. Through a combination of strategy, expertise and creativity, we help clients accelerate operational, digital and cultural transformation, enabling the change they need to own their future.

Join our team as the expert you are now and create your future.

We are seeking an experienced AI/ML Engineer with expertise in both machine learning (ML) and Generative AI (GenAI) to join our Emerging Technology Practice. In this role, you will drive the development of cutting‑edge AI models and solutions—from statistical modeling and predictive analytics to advanced generative and agentic applications.

You will work closely with business stakeholders to translate domain challenges into data‑driven solutions, conducting analysis, developing models, and integrating AI into broader systems. While this is not a software engineering role, experience with end‑to‑end AI solution design, including integration and orchestration, is highly valued.

This role is ideal for a technically strong, hands‑on data scientist who can work across the full model lifecycle and thrives in a client‑facing, cross‑functional environment.

Responsibilities
  • Design and develop AI-powered systems using both traditional ML and generative AI techniques, including prompt engineering, fine-tuning, and embeddings
  • Build intelligent applications and agents that can perform tasks autonomously or interactively, using frameworks like LangGraph, AutoGen, CrewAI or similar
  • Create modular, well-documented APIs and service components (e.g., using FastAPI or Flask) to enable model integration and consumption
  • Develop and manage data pipelines, including data collection, transformation, and quality assurance to support model training
  • Implement observability and evaluation mechanisms to monitor AI system behavior, including accuracy, drift, reliability, and task-level reasoning
  • Collaborate with software engineers, data scientists, and solution architects to ensure seamless design, development, and transition to production
  • Support rapid experimentation as well as robust deployment pipelines, depending on the maturity of each use case
  • Stay informed on the latest trends in GenAI, AI agents, orchestration protocols, and evaluation frameworks to continuously evolve our capabilities
Preferred Qualifications
  • At least 4 years of hands‑on experience in AI/ML development or intelligent application engineering
  • Proficiency in Python and familiarity with modern ML/AI libraries (e.g., scikit-learn, PyTorch, TensorFlow, OpenAI APIs)
  • Experience building APIs or backend services using FastAPI, Flask, or equivalent frameworks
  • Exposure to agent frameworks (e.g., LangGraph, AutoGen) and vector databases
  • Experience with orchestration standards or tools such as MCP or agent routing protocols is a plus
  • Familiarity with cloud platforms (Azure, AWS) and containerization tools (Docker)
  • Familiarity with cloud-based ML platforms such as Azure Machine Learning, AWS SageMaker, or Google AI/ML services
  • Experience with MLOps pipelines, CI/CD for model delivery, or model monitoring is a plus
  • Knowledge of AI system evaluation, observability, or prompt performance testing is a plus
  • Ability to work on cross‑functional teams, balance multiple projects, and communicate effectively with technical and non‑technical audiences
  • Cloud certifications in AI/ML services (Azure, AWS, or Google Cloud) is a plus
  •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Engineering, Data Science, or a related field
